Housing: Elegant Variety and Classic Charm

The housing stock in Williams Creek is part of what sets this neighborhood apart. Many homes date back to the 1930s and 1940s, offering a blend of historic charm and modern updates. Expect to see:

While homes here are typically in the upper price range compared to greater Indianapolis, the quality, space, and sense of retreat make Williams Creek a wise long-term investment.

Walkability and Getting Around

While Williams Creek isn’t as walkable in the urban sense (no commercial centers inside the immediate neighborhood), it excels in relaxed, recreational walkability:

For errands or dining, a five-minute drive gets you to local hotspots and shopping at the nearby Nora and Keystone at the Crossing areas.

Safety: Peace of Mind in Every Corner

Safety is a hallmark of Williams Creek. With its own small-town police force and active neighborhood association, residents enjoy:

Proximity to Downtown and Major Employers

Williams Creek is a rare combination of suburban tranquility and city convenience. Located just north of Broad Ripple and south of Carmel, the neighborhood offers:

Residents appreciate being able to retreat home to quiet streets after a day in the city, without giving up convenience or connectivity.
